neptuNo returns to ZETA

According to sources close to Sheep Esports, Alberto "neptuNo" González is returning to ZETA Gaming and the Spanish team is rebuilding their roster around him. neptuNo makes is return to ZETA after having played for the structure in 2023.

His most recent team was the Spanish organization Ramboot Club. neptuNo's most recent achievement, a commendable third-place finish at the VALORANT Challengers 2024 Spain: Rising Split 1 in April, is a testament to his skill and dedication.

ZETA Gaming is not just relying on neptuNo's experience but also banking on the potential of their new recruits. With neptuNo and Jose "Spanisfury" Vicente Gonzalez as the coach, these promising rookies are being groomed for a higher level of competition. This blend of experience and potential is a beacon of hope for ZETA's future.

The rookies are Alejandro "Negradas" Pérez, José "Faska" Antonio, Michel "Michel" del Castillo, and Octavio "Pukytoo" Cándido Coming from Imperium Gaming, Alejandro will be the Sentinel for ZETA. Faska will be joining from eQuizers, and will be the Initiator for the Spanish organization. Michel will join the team as a duelist from AYM Esports, an organization owned by Aymeric Laporte. His addition is expected to boost the team's firepower significantly. Pukytoo's most recent team was Team Aku Aku, where he finished 5th-6th in the C-tier tournament, Circuito Tormenta: Liga Radiante 2024 Season 1. The Argentinian will be playing in the Flex position.

The seasoned veteran neptuNo will be taking on the crucial role of their smoker, strategically enabling these young talents to show their skill. Now, turning to the coach, Spanisfury, his illustrious career began in Counter-Strike, where he honed his skills coaching renowned teams such as Epsilon and Movistar Riders, a testament to his unwavering expertise in the coaching department.
